Core Viewpoint - Scott Basset, the current U.S. Treasury Secretary, is gaining attention as a potential candidate for the next Federal Reserve Chair, supported by prominent advisors in the financial sector [1][3] Group 1: Candidates and Their Roles - Scott Basset is viewed as a strong candidate for the Federal Reserve Chair position, with his role as Treasury Secretary being crucial in the selection process [2] - Kevin Walsh, a former Federal Reserve official, is also considered a viable candidate, receiving high praise from President Trump [2][5] - Other potential candidates mentioned include Kevin Hassett, Christopher Waller, and David Malpass [6] Group 2: Market Reactions and Implications - Basset's concept of a "shadow Fed Chair" aims to influence monetary policy discussions and reduce the current Chair Powell's impact, which aligns with Trump's economic agenda [1][7] - The financial community expresses trust in both Basset and Walsh to maintain the independence of the Federal Reserve, despite concerns about political interference [4][5] - Trump's dissatisfaction with Powell's interest rate policies has led to speculation about how the next Chair will navigate these pressures [3][4]
